Transaction 12f7268f72c12c03b291b3e102d24dc61d0d661307b4d54c96cfbc1139b31e51

1 Input
2 Outputs
  • 12f7268f72c12c03b291b3e102d24dc61d0d661307b4d54c96cfbc1139b31e51:0
  • value  6960464
    address  1DVmgQxBRUPqQzjpvzReXMJrc9z7uhtwg1
  • 12f7268f72c12c03b291b3e102d24dc61d0d661307b4d54c96cfbc1139b31e51:1
  • value  571857994
    address  14Fs4NYsuYZsYAubbZFLFHLEjgUTNCxvUk